Red macroalgae as a sustainable resource for bio-based products

Trends Biotechnol. 2015 May;33(5):247-9. doi: 10.1016/j.tibtech.2015.02.006. Epub 2015 Mar 26.

Abstract

Red macroalgae are being actively investigated as a renewable biomass source because of their advantageous characteristics such as abundant carbohydrate contents, low lignin contents, and the absence of conflicts with food production. With recent technological advances, the efficient utilization of red macroalgae for biofuel and chemical production is now possible.
